MIAMI -- Marlins left-hander Ryan Weathers tossed five scoreless innings in his return from the 60-day injured list in Thursday night’s 5-0 victory over the Nationals at loanDepot park.
Weathers struck out four and walked none, scattering five hits -- all singles -- in a 68-pitch outing that helped Miami take the season series against Washington, 7-6.
The 25-year-old Weathers permitted CJ Abrams’ ground-ball single through the left side of the infield on the first pitch of the game, then proceeded to strike out two of the next three batters to escape the inning unscathed.
